Until just recently, fat was thought of as an inactive storage space website for power. Besides its engine features, skeletal muscle mass is additionally an essential metabolic organ. Metabolic features are vital not just for mobility but additionally for maintaining homeostasis of substratums in the circulation and giving amino acids for various body functions. Mitochondria in skeletal muscle mass convert energy from nutrients right into adenosine triphosphate (ATP) by oxidative phosphorylation. For mechanical features involving mainly locomotion, this chemical power (ATP) is more converted into power by the enzymatic (ATPase) activity of myosin and actin in the sarcomere (Figure 6-1). In this procedure, a major proportion of the energy loss certainly appears as heat.
